ROCKY ROADS AHEAD FOR CART, NASCAR? CO SPEEDWAY DISCUSSED

          Rockies co-Owners Jerry McMorris and Charlie Monfort
     said Friday they plan to join fellow Rockies co-Owner Dick
     Monfort and Coors CEO Pete Coors in talks with Penske
     Motorsports Inc. (PMI) about PMI's bid to build a Denver-
     area superspeedway, according to Mike Chambers of the DENVER
     POST.  Charlie Monfort, who acknowledged that his group has
     been talking with PMI for a while: "They don't really need
     partners.  What they're looking for is a Colorado background
     and an understanding of the area ... There are still some
     political hurdles we have to overcome."  Monfort said that a
     CO ownership investment would "probably" be between $15-20M
     and that the track is "expected" to cost at least $110M. 
     McMorris noted that a published report about the partnership
     last week was premature: "There is a possibility that we
     will be a part of this" (DENVER POST, 4/17).
